Version: 9.15.0
gui.cataitems.Cata Class Reference
Inheritance diagram for gui.cataitems.Cata:
Collaboration diagram for gui.cataitems.Cata:

Public Member Functions

def __init__ (self, cata)
 
def isExpandable (self)
 
def getChildren (self)
 
def dblselected (self)
 
- Public Member Functions inherited from gui.cataitems.Obj
def selected (self)
 
def panel (self, parent)
 
def panel1 (self, parent)
 
- Public Member Functions inherited from gui.Item.Item
def father (self)
 
def getIconName (self)
 
def box (self, parent)
 

Public Attributes

 cata
 
 label
 
 emitting
 
- Public Attributes inherited from gui.cataitems.Obj
 root
 
 emitting
 
 text
 
- Public Attributes inherited from gui.Item.Item
 label
 
 emitting
 

Additional Inherited Members

- Static Public Attributes inherited from gui.cataitems.Obj
 box
 
 panels
 

Detailed Description

Definition at line 268 of file cataitems.py.

Constructor & Destructor Documentation

◆ __init__()

def gui.cataitems.Cata.__init__ (   self,
  cata 
)

Reimplemented from gui.cataitems.Obj.

Definition at line 269 of file cataitems.py.

269  def __init__(self,cata):
270  Obj.__init__(self)
271  self.cata=cata
272  self.label=cata.getName()
273 

Member Function Documentation

◆ dblselected()

def gui.cataitems.Cata.dblselected (   self)
Method called on double selection

Reimplemented from gui.Item.Item.

Definition at line 285 of file cataitems.py.

285  def dblselected(self):
286  if not self.emitting:
287  self.emitting=1
288  CONNECTOR.Emit(self,"dblselected",self)
289  self.emitting=0
290 

References gui.cataitems.Obj.emitting, gui.cataitems.ItemService.emitting, gui.cataitems.ItemType.emitting, gui.cataitems.ItemCompo.emitting, gui.cataitems.ItemNode.emitting, gui.cataitems.ItemComposedNode.emitting, gui.cataitems.Cata.emitting, gui.Item.Item.emitting, gui.Items.ItemComposedNode.emitting, gui.Items.ItemPort.emitting, gui.Items.ItemNode.emitting, gui.sessions.Sessions.emitting, and gui.sessions.Session.emitting.

◆ getChildren()

def gui.cataitems.Cata.getChildren (   self)

Reimplemented from gui.Item.Item.

Definition at line 277 of file cataitems.py.

277  def getChildren(self):
278  sublist=[]
279  sublist.append(TypesItem(self.cata._typeMap,self))
280  sublist.append(NodesItem(self.cata._nodeMap,self))
281  sublist.append(ComposedNodesItem(self.cata._composednodeMap,self))
282  sublist.append(ComponentsItem(self.cata._componentMap,self))
283  return sublist
284 

References gui.cataitems.Cata.cata.

◆ isExpandable()

def gui.cataitems.Cata.isExpandable (   self)

Reimplemented from gui.Item.Item.

Definition at line 274 of file cataitems.py.

274  def isExpandable(self):
275  return True
276 

Member Data Documentation

◆ cata

gui.cataitems.Cata.cata

Definition at line 271 of file cataitems.py.

Referenced by gui.cataitems.Cata.getChildren().

◆ emitting

◆ label

gui.cataitems.Cata.label

Definition at line 272 of file cataitems.py.

Referenced by gui.CItems.Cell.moveBy(), and gui.CItems.Cell.show().


The documentation for this class was generated from the following file: